Humidity SensorsRelative HumidityHIH SeriesFEATURES1 Linear voltage output vs % RH1 Laser trimmed interchangeability1 High accuracy1 Fast response1 Stable, low drift performance1 Chemically resistant1 Built-in static protectionTYPICAL APPLICATIONS1 Refrigeration1 Drying1 Meteorology1 Battery-powered systems1 OEM assembliesORDER GUIDECatalog ListingDescriptionHIH-3602-LIntegrated circuit humidity sensor in TO-39 canHIH-3602-L-CPIntegrated circuit humidity sensor in TO-39 canwith calibration and data printoutMOUNTING DIMENSIONS (for reference only)GENERAL INFORMATIONThe HIH-3602-L IC (Integrated Circuit)Relative Humidity (RH) sensor deliversinstrumentation quality RH sensing performance in a rugged, low cost, slottedTO-39 housing.The RH sensor is a thermoset polymercapacitive sensing element with on-chipintegrated signal conditioning.
On-boardsignal conditioning reduces product development times while a typical currentdraw of only 200 mA makes theHIH-3602-L perfect for battery poweredsystems.NIST CALIBRATIONHIH-3602-L may be ordered with a NIST calibration and sensorspecific data printout. Append ‘‘−CP’’ to the model number toorder.RH SENSOR CONSTRUCTIONSensor construction consists of a planar capacitor with a second polymer layer to protect against dirt, dust, oils and otherhazards.CAUTIONPRODUCT DAMAGEThe inherent design of this component causes it to be sensitiveto electrostatic discharge (ESD).
To prevent ESD-induceddamage and/or degradation, take normal ESD precautionswhen handling this product.INTERNAL PIN CONNECTIONS0.018 (0,46) dia. lead gold plated (6 places)No connectionC+VDC supplyD(−) Power or groundEVDC outFCase groundHoneywell 1 MICRO SWITCH Sensing and Control 1 1-800-537-6945 USA 1 F1-815-235-6847 International 1 1-800-737-3360 CanadaHumidityA, B97Humidity SensorsRelative HumidityHIH SeriesPERFORMANCE SPECIFICATIONSParameterRH AccuracyConditions(1)±2% RH, 0-100% RH non-condensing, 25°C, Vsupply J 5 VDCRH Interchangeability±5% RH, 0-60% RH; ±8% @ 90% RH typicalRH Linearity±0.5% RH typicalRH Hysteresis±1.2% of RH span maximumRH Repeatability±0.5% RHRH Response Time, 1/e30 seconds in slowly moving air at 25°CRH Stability±1% RH typical at 50% RH in 5 yearsPower RequirementsVoltage SupplyCurrent Supply4 to 5.8 VDC, sensor calibrated at 5 VDC200 mA at 5 VDC, 2 mA typical at 9 VDCVoltage OutputVsupply J 5 VDCDrive LimitsTemp.
